HUNGARY
Miss Universe Hungary's red gown was special not only because of its intricate beading, but also because 1,500 red peppers that are used to make paprika were sewn into the dress. Photo by Jonathan Cellona, ABS-CBN News courtesy of Solar, LCS, MUO
